Foster Agreement

Pointer Header

This agreement outlines the responsibilities and expectations of both the Foster Carer and Pointer Rescue Service (PRS) in relation to the fostering of a dog under the care of PRS.

1. Ownership and Identification

The dog remains the legal property of Pointer Rescue Service (PRS) at all times. The dog must wear a collar with the PRS-provided identification tag at all times.

2. Change in Location

Should the dog need to be relocated for any reason (e.g., holidays, kenneling, or other temporary arrangements), PRS must be informed in advance. Written approval must be obtained, along with full details of the new location and duration of the stay.

3. Lost or Stolen Dog

In the unfortunate event that the dog becomes lost or is suspected to be stolen, the Foster Carer must notify PRS immediately so appropriate action can be taken to recover the dog.

4. Communication and Support

Ongoing, regular communication between the Foster Carer and PRS is essential. The Foster Carer agrees to provide updates on the dog’s well-being and any prospective adoption interest. PRS remains available to provide support and guidance at all times.

5. Training and Behaviour

PRS advocates for and supports only positive, reward-based training methods. Should the Foster Carer require training support or advice, they must contact PRS directly.

6. Veterinary Care

If the dog becomes ill or requires veterinary attention, PRS must be notified prior to the appointment. In emergency situations, the Foster Carer should take immediate action to ensure the dog receives necessary care and must inform PRS as soon as possible thereafter.

7. Expenses and Reimbursements

PRS will cover all reasonable expenses incurred in the care of the dog, including veterinary fees (excluding minor treatments such as routine flea, tick, and worming unless previously agreed and required).

  • All receipts must be submitted for reimbursement.
  • For any non-routine expenses, please consult PRS before incurring the cost. As a charity staffed entirely by volunteers, PRS respectfully requests that Foster Carers help manage expenses responsibly, as every donation directly supports our rescue dogs

8. Property Damage

If the dog causes damage to the Foster Carer's property, and reasonable efforts were made to prevent such damage, PRS will reimburse the cost of repairs or replacements.

9. Rehoming Process

All rehoming procedures must be carried out under the supervision and approval of PRS. Home checks and adopter vetting will be arranged solely by PRS.

10. Adoption by Foster Carer

If the Foster Carer wishes to adopt the dog in their care, they must notify PRS as soon as possible. Adoption may only proceed if the dog has not already been reserved or promised to another prospective adopter.

11. Adoption Paperwork and Donations

All adoption forms and donations must be forwarded to PRS within seven (7) days of receipt.

12. Exclusivity

PRS can only accept foster volunteers who agree to foster exclusively for Pointer Rescue Service during their time as an active PRS foster carer.
